示例#1
0
 public TestCaseStartedSteps(VSTestExecutionDriver vsTestExecutionDriver, TestCaseStartedDriver testCaseStartedDriver, SolutionDriver solutionDriver, TestSuiteInitializationDriver testSuiteInitializationDriver, TestSuiteSetupDriver testSuiteSetupDriver, MessageValidationDriver messageValidationDriver)
 {
     _vsTestExecutionDriver         = vsTestExecutionDriver;
     _testCaseStartedDriver         = testCaseStartedDriver;
     _solutionDriver                = solutionDriver;
     _testSuiteInitializationDriver = testSuiteInitializationDriver;
     _testSuiteSetupDriver          = testSuiteSetupDriver;
     _messageValidationDriver       = messageValidationDriver;
 }
示例#2
0
 public TestRunStartedSteps(VSTestExecutionDriver vsTestExecutionDriver, TestRunStartedDriver testRunStartedDriver, SolutionDriver solutionDriver, TestSuiteSetupDriver testSuiteSetupDriver, TestSuiteInitializationDriver testSuiteInitializationDriver, MessageValidationDriver messageValidationDriver,
                            ScenarioContext scenarioContext)
 {
     _vsTestExecutionDriver         = vsTestExecutionDriver;
     _testRunStartedDriver          = testRunStartedDriver;
     _solutionDriver                = solutionDriver;
     _testSuiteSetupDriver          = testSuiteSetupDriver;
     _testSuiteInitializationDriver = testSuiteInitializationDriver;
     _messageValidationDriver       = messageValidationDriver;
     this._scenarioContext          = scenarioContext;
 }
 public TestCaseFinishedSteps(
     TestSuiteInitializationDriver testSuiteInitializationDriver,
     TestSuiteSetupDriver testSuiteSetupDriver,
     TestCaseFinishedDriver testCaseFinishedDriver,
     MessageValidationDriver messageValidationDriver,
     ExecutionDriver executionDriver)
 {
     _testSuiteInitializationDriver = testSuiteInitializationDriver;
     _testSuiteSetupDriver          = testSuiteSetupDriver;
     _testCaseFinishedDriver        = testCaseFinishedDriver;
     _messageValidationDriver       = messageValidationDriver;
     _executionDriver = executionDriver;
 }
 public SpecFlowConfigurationSteps(
     ConfigurationDriver configurationDriver,
     XmlConfigurationParserDriver xmlConfigurationParserDriver,
     JsonConfigurationLoaderDriver jsonConfigurationLoaderDriver,
     ConfigurationLoaderDriver configurationLoaderDriver,
     TestSuiteSetupDriver testSuiteSetupDriver)
 {
     _configurationDriver           = configurationDriver;
     _xmlConfigurationParserDriver  = xmlConfigurationParserDriver;
     _jsonConfigurationLoaderDriver = jsonConfigurationLoaderDriver;
     _configurationLoaderDriver     = configurationLoaderDriver;
     _testSuiteSetupDriver          = testSuiteSetupDriver;
 }
 public TestRunStartedSteps(
     TestRunStartedDriver testRunStartedDriver,
     TestSuiteSetupDriver testSuiteSetupDriver,
     TestSuiteInitializationDriver testSuiteInitializationDriver,
     MessageValidationDriver messageValidationDriver,
     ScenarioContext scenarioContext,
     ExecutionDriver executionDriver)
 {
     _testRunStartedDriver          = testRunStartedDriver;
     _testSuiteSetupDriver          = testSuiteSetupDriver;
     _testSuiteInitializationDriver = testSuiteInitializationDriver;
     _messageValidationDriver       = messageValidationDriver;
     _scenarioContext = scenarioContext;
     _executionDriver = executionDriver;
 }
示例#6
0
 public TestSuiteSteps(TestSuiteSetupDriver testSuiteSetupDriver, ScenarioContext scenarioContext)
 {
     _testSuiteSetupDriver = testSuiteSetupDriver;
     _scenarioContext      = scenarioContext;
 }
示例#7
0
 public ScenarioSteps(TestSuiteSetupDriver testSuiteSetupDriver)
 {
     _testSuiteSetupDriver = testSuiteSetupDriver;
 }
示例#8
0
 public ScenarioSteps(TestSuiteSetupDriver testSuiteSetupDriver, ProjectsDriver projectsDriver)
 {
     _testSuiteSetupDriver = testSuiteSetupDriver;
     _projectsDriver       = projectsDriver;
 }